Team,

Briefing our incoming director, copied here. Brellan Marine has proposed a joint venture to co-develop the Tidewrit hull-monitoring platform. Terms as floated: 55/45 split in their favor, shared IP, exclusivity in northern routes. Our counter goes out Thursday. Risks: their Kelsmoor yard backlog and unclear maintenance liabilities. Legal and finance reviews due end of week. No external comment until signed. Do not forward outside this list. Our underlying position on the venture is stated in the confidential note below.

management briefing: Only 33 of the 205 pilot accounts renewed Kasath, so a churn review is set for October 17. Weniusek Logistics is in early talks to buy Holethax Freight for about $345.6 million.

### Step 4: Stabilize the integration tests

Heads up: the Tollgate payments suite is flaky mostly because tests share one sandbox ledger. Before migrating, give each test run its own namespace and bump the settlement poll timeout — the old default is way too tight. Once that's in place, reruns should drop to near zero. The test harness picks up these configuration values at startup.

config for hahip-yajep:
holix:
  log_level: error
  metrics_host: metrics.holix.qorvellabs.internal
  pin: 9600
  pool_size: 8

Handover — Tobin to Elara

Hi Elara, here's where things stand on the Quillbrook pilot. Churn hit 16% in month four, which is above what we flagged to finance, so expect questions at the next review. Most drop-offs trace back to the clunky billing flow — Ren's team has a fix scheduled. The forecast spreadsheet is in the shared drive; the finance folks already have read access. Cash impact is modest but real. Before you take this forward, read the note below.

board note of kawif-fajof: Ulaielek Group is in early talks to buy Tamaxax Partners for about $53.5 million. The Briion launch date is June 5, and nothing goes to the press before then. Legal wants the Frairix Logistics term sheet redrafted before October 2.